Haiti - Gross domestic savings (% of GDP)

Gross domestic savings (% of GDP) in Haiti was -4.41 as of 2020. Its highest value over the past 32 years was 10.56 in 1996, while its lowest value was -13.22 in 1993.

Definition: Gross domestic savings are calculated as GDP less final consumption expenditure (total consumption).

Source: World Bank national accounts data, and OECD National Accounts data files.
